Output 40cf2aa6331b1c7bdd80f3f6bcc8527f9918affe07f80d9e2348d0e2cf4ec212:1

value
22377053
script pubkey
OP_0 OP_PUSHBYTES_20 f50e31e4617c617b38df0a0dda9ead9786db0107
address
ltc1q758rrerp03shkwxlpgxa484dj7rdkqg8jr6f6m
transaction
40cf2aa6331b1c7bdd80f3f6bcc8527f9918affe07f80d9e2348d0e2cf4ec212
spent
true